Transaction c8111cd1b7d538b6b7fa5c3fad3182eb2b3bea3c247ea828868a84c6e1670f45

1 Input
1 Outputs
  • c8111cd1b7d538b6b7fa5c3fad3182eb2b3bea3c247ea828868a84c6e1670f45:0
  • value  19637193
    address  3AFxfUqg3F7SacKdY8BJucA2PDCbBDy4vX